My father-in-law is the greatest packer of all time. When my wife went to college, he would pack half of her things in plastic bags to make sure he filled every crevice in the trunk. You see suitcase are inefficient because they aren't flexible enough to fill all available space.
It takes the thought processes of an engineer to pack a dishwasher (new design) until it is full while proposing beforehand the size of the disherwasher needed (design box size and shape). This is done without knowing the number of dishes (detail design) it takes to fill the dishwasher (design space).
Your wife and siblings (fellow designers) will want to pack the dishwasher (design approach) their own way. This must be done without ever looking inside the dishwasher (design not done yet) to see what dirty dishes (detailed component placement requirements) have been placed there. An engineer will pack the dishwasher by using experience and clever placement of the dishes (major components estimates).
When the struggle to fill dishwasher (design to the committed space) properly to get the dishes clean (meeting component requirements such as cooling, wiring, access, testing, etc.) has been completed, one is indeed thankful yet proud of the results. This is why I love proposal through design and production of products.
A Book For All Reasons Bernard Cole1 Comment Robert Oshana's recent book "Software Engineering for Embedded Systems (Newnes/Elsevier)," written and edited with Mark Kraeling, is a 'book for all reasons.' At almost 1,200 pages, it ...